SICK Sensor Cable – 10 Metre, 4-Way M12 (A-Coded) with Flying Leads
Reliable Signal Transmission for Industrial Automation Applications
Ensure dependable sensor connectivity in demanding industrial environments with the SICK 10m 4-Way Sensor Cable, engineered for precision, flexibility, and durability. Designed for use in sensor-actuator systems, this unshielded cable is ideal for applications in clean and chemically exposed zones.
🔧 Key Features & Benefits:
- Robust Connector Design
- Head A: M12 Female Connector, 5-pin, straight, A-coded for standard sensor integration
- Head B: Flying Leads for versatile terminations or control cabinet wiring
- Screw-locking plug ensures secure and vibration-resistant connection
- Industrial-Grade Materials
- Connector made from durable TPU, with zinc die-cast, nickel-plated locking nut and FKM seal
- Jacket made from tough, flame-retardant PVC, ideal for general automation environments
- Outer cable diameter: 5.2 mm for compact routing
- Reliable Electrical Performance
- Voltage ratings:
- Cable: 300 V AC
- Reference: 125 V AC / 125 V DC
- Current Load Capacity: 4 A
- Test Voltage: 2,000 V AC
- Rated Impulse Voltage: 1.5 kV
- Insulation Resistance: ≥ 100 MΩ

- Built for Tough Conditions
- Suitable for use in chemical zones and clean environments
- IP65 / IP66K / IP67 enclosure ratings for moisture and dust protection
- Flame retardant per UL 1581 VW1 / CSA FT1
- Flexible Installation
- Bending Radius:
- Flexible Use: >10× cable diameter
- Stationary: >5× cable diameter
- Operating Temperature:
- Flexible: –5 °C to +80 °C
- Stationary: –30 °C to +80 °C
- Head: –25 °C to +85 °C

- Compliance & Approvals
- CE & UL certified
- UL File No: E335179
- Overvoltage Category: III
- Contamination Rating: 3
